#include <stdio.h> int main()
{
struct person
{
int age;
}; struct person p1 = {}; //值传递,将p1中所有成员变量的值赋值个p2中对应的成员变量
struct person p2=p1;
//改变p1的成员变量的值,不会影响p2中对应成员变量的值
p1.age = ; printf("p1.age=%d\n",p1.age); printf("p2.age=%d\n",p2.age); return ;
}
结果:
p1.age=
p2.age=